  6. I agree on your general conclusion. In a perfect scenario I would make the 9M723 more intelligent, it should be able to have waypoints and have more of a ballistic trajectory. Unfortunately DCS is what it is, especially for us modders. I'm glad that I managed to even get the 9M723 working again after the updates that broke all these missile types. Since I can't make the 9M723 better, my only option would be to make the SAM systems less good. And I don't want to make them too bad, since they have more target types than missiles. What I think I will do is this. In my asset packs I have now a very good mix of different era Patriot systems, from the old MPQ54 to the latest LTAMDS, from the old PAC-2 GEM to the newest PAC-3 MSE. I will try to differentiate the versions better from each other. Like in your opening statement "Patriot eat Iskander like piece of cake", you can't really just say Patriot because of the vast different in technology depending on which version of radar and missile you are using. I'm pretty sure a PAC-3 MSE combined with the LTAMDS radar would stand a much better chance of defeating an incoming missile than the old PAC-2 with the MPQ54 radar. I will take this into account in the next updates. In regards to your request of cluster munitions, unfortunately it's not that as easy as you think. If that were the case, I would already have done it. The Smerch MLRS uses a rocket weapon scheme and can't be guided. Using that would make an ever more worse Iskander missile. And since ED recently encrypted all weapon scheme files I can't really research new ways of implementing more modern weapons. We're stuck where we are now.   14. You need to take the content from the incremental zip (the right one in your pictures) and extract over the left one. But as you mentioned, the right one doesn't have a matching folder name (1.1.0), so it won't overwrite your installation in the left one (1.1.3). So you have to manually extract the files below the 1.1.0 folder (Database, Liveries, Shapes etc) on top of the 1.1.3 which have the same folders. You can't just extract the zip and have it overwrite a folder with a different name. This is because the incremental update will work with a base installation of 1.1.0, 1.1.1, 1.1.2 and 1.1.3, and the folder name can't be all of them at once. So I had to chose a name, and I chose 1.1.0.
